About this tag
Access 2019 is a desktop database application from Microsoft that, along with Access 2016, will reach end of support on October 14, 2025. After that date, Microsoft will no longer provide security updates, bug fixes, or technical assistance, leaving users exposed to operational and security risks. Discussions on WindowsForum.com cover the implications of this end-of-support deadline, including migration paths to newer versions or alternative platforms. Users are advised to plan ahead to avoid running unsupported software. The tag focuses on the lifecycle, risks, and transition strategies for Access 2019 in enterprise and personal use.
